The Company

About Schneider Electric

-Evolved from a steel and armaments business into a leading digital energy solutions provider. -Pioneered programmable logic controllers and circuit breakers, growing through iconic acquisitions like Square D and APC. -Typical projects include intelligent buildings, smart factories, resilient infrastructure, and future-proof data centres without specific numerical data. -Its EcoStruxure platform delivers AI-enabled digital twins and lifecycle management. -Expertise spans electrification, automation, digitization, smart industries, buildings, and data centre cooling. -Unusual ventures include offshore cruise-ship charging systems and innovative tax-credit swaps to fund solar projects.
